Music Distribution in Europe

Navigating the challenging landscape of audio distribution across the Continent can seem daunting for unsigned artists and companies . This examination details the existing options, encompassing both conventional and contemporary methods . Understanding the varying regulatory frameworks between regions is vitally important; for example, varying royalty systems operate concerning public rights. Online services like Apple Music , Google Play Music and others offer broad reach, but self delivery through aggregators, such as CD Baby , provides additional control and possibly greater royalties. Furthermore , attention must be given to physical distribution – particularly within markets that still appreciate CDs.
